Annotation

The stories trace five Camilles from 2025 to 2425, a period in which the human population, having at first risen from eight billion to ten billion, has dropped to three billion and only half of the species alive in 2015 still exist. Many humans have been modified to take on aspects of other species; in the case of the Camilles, the monarch butterfly.
